For animation:
I know that I am not able to participate a lot to the teleconf and that you may have missed ;-P some comments.

For animation and CGM, I am generally very sceptical on the interest of it in a isometric view. Costs for creation are for me too high while other 3D format are working well to make the same animation. Airbus is currently delivering WRML file containing 3D maintenance procedures. Globally, I do not want to push for something that I will not use at all.
Remains the real 2D graphics like the wiring or schematics for Hydraulic or penumatic systems. Ok we could use animations but have to date no plan to do so.

Finally, considering the question of declarative versus DOM animation. I am not sure it makes a lot of difference with regards to my main concern. I mean that if you want to have a good DOM animation you have to ensure that you have authored the data with all the required ID and properties and will not be vey far from the worload of declarative animations.
